      Fifty Years Later: The Lingering Shadows of the Khmer Rouge’s Reign of Terror in Cambodia

      Half a Century of Reflection: The Khmer Rouge’s Enduring Impact and the Pursuit of Justice in Cambodia

      This month signifies a poignant moment in Cambodian history—the 50th anniversary of the Khmer Rouge’s ascension to power, which ushered in an era marked by genocide and brutality. Between 1975 and 1979, Pol Pot’s regime implemented drastic social and economic changes that led to the deaths of approximately 1.7 million individuals due to starvation, forced labor, and executions. The repercussions of this grim period continue to reverberate through the collective consciousness of the Cambodian populace, while the quest for justice for its victims remains fraught with challenges. As survivors confront their traumatic pasts, issues surrounding accountability and reconciliation persistently demand attention from both local communities and international observers alike. This article explores the lasting effects of Khmer Rouge atrocities on Cambodia today as well as ongoing efforts toward achieving justice.
